A New Look and New Leadership at the Parent Child Center

The Northeast Kingdom Community Action (NEKCA)  Parent Child Center (PCC) located in St. Johnsbury is part of a network of 15 centers in Vermont that help families make sure children get off to a healthy start.  Services include playgroups, parent education, parent support, early childhood programs, home visiting, information and referral and community development activities.  […]
